Students raise £6,000 for aid agency

Youngsters at a Mansfield school have presented a cheque to a Catholic charity for £6,000 after youngsters raised the cash from enterprise activities.
Students at All Saints Catholic School have been fundraising for CAFOD, raising over £6,000 from various activities. The cheque was presented to the Catholic Agency For Overseas Development (CAFOD) by Year 11 and 12 students at All Saints’ Catholic School, in Broomhill, Lane last week after youngsters raised the cash through a range of activities.

CAFOD is an international aid agency working to alleviate poverty and suffering in developing countries.
